# 引言
在当今数字化时代,数据的存储与访问效率成为了衡量系统性能的关键指标。分布式文件系统与浏览器缓存作为两种不同的数据存储与加速技术,分别在不同的应用场景中发挥着重要作用。本文将从技术原理、应用场景、优缺点等方面,深入探讨这两种技术的关联与区别,旨在为读者提供一个全面而独特的视角。
# 分布式文件系统的概述
分布式文件系统是一种将数据分散存储在多台计算机上的文件系统。它通过网络将多个节点连接起来,实现数据的分布式存储与访问。分布式文件系统具有高可用性、高扩展性、高并发处理能力等优点,广泛应用于大数据处理、云计算、分布式存储等领域。
## 技术原理
分布式文件系统的核心在于数据的分布式存储与访问机制。它通过将数据分割成多个小块,并将这些小块存储在不同的节点上,从而实现数据的分布式存储。当用户需要访问某个文件时,分布式文件系统会根据文件的存储位置,将数据从多个节点上读取并合并,最终返回给用户。这种机制不仅提高了数据的存储效率,还增强了系统的可用性和可靠性。
## 应用场景
分布式文件系统广泛应用于大数据处理、云计算、分布式存储等领域。例如,在大数据处理中,分布式文件系统可以将数据分散存储在多个节点上,从而实现高效的数据处理与分析。在云计算中,分布式文件系统可以为用户提供高可用性和高并发处理能力,从而提高系统的性能。在分布式存储中,分布式文件系统可以实现数据的分布式存储与访问,从而提高数据的安全性和可靠性。
## 优缺点
分布式文件系统具有高可用性、高扩展性、高并发处理能力等优点,但同时也存在一些缺点。例如,分布式文件系统需要复杂的网络架构和数据管理机制,这增加了系统的复杂性和维护成本。此外,分布式文件系统还存在数据一致性、数据安全等问题,需要通过各种技术手段进行解决。
# 浏览器缓存的概述
浏览器缓存是一种将网页资源临时存储在本地计算机上的技术。它通过将网页资源存储在本地计算机上,从而实现网页的快速加载与访问。浏览器缓存具有提高网页加载速度、减少服务器负载等优点,广泛应用于网页优化、用户体验提升等领域。
## 技术原理
浏览器缓存的核心在于将网页资源临时存储在本地计算机上。当用户再次访问某个网页时,浏览器会首先检查本地缓存中是否存在该网页资源。如果存在,则直接从本地缓存中加载资源,从而实现网页的快速加载与访问。如果不存在,则从服务器上下载资源,并将其存储在本地缓存中。这种机制不仅提高了网页的加载速度,还减少了服务器的负载。
## 应用场景
浏览器缓存广泛应用于网页优化、用户体验提升等领域。例如,在网页优化中,浏览器缓存可以减少服务器的负载,从而提高服务器的响应速度。在用户体验提升中,浏览器缓存可以提高网页的加载速度,从而提升用户的使用体验。
## 优缺点
浏览器缓存具有提高网页加载速度、减少服务器负载等优点,但同时也存在一些缺点。例如,浏览器缓存可能会导致网页内容的不一致性,因为用户可能无法及时获取到最新的网页内容。此外,浏览器缓存还存在数据安全等问题,需要通过各种技术手段进行解决。
# 分布式文件系统与浏览器缓存的关联
分布式文件系统与浏览器缓存虽然在技术原理、应用场景等方面存在差异,但它们之间也存在着密切的关联。例如,在大数据处理中,分布式文件系统可以将数据分散存储在多个节点上,从而实现高效的数据处理与分析。此时,浏览器缓存可以将处理结果临时存储在本地计算机上,从而实现快速的数据访问与分析。在云计算中,分布式文件系统可以为用户提供高可用性和高并发处理能力,从而提高系统的性能。此时,浏览器缓存可以将用户请求临时存储在本地计算机上,从而实现快速的数据处理与分析。
## 关联性分析
分布式文件系统与浏览器缓存之间的关联性主要体现在以下几个方面:
1. 数据处理与分析:在大数据处理中,分布式文件系统可以将数据分散存储在多个节点上,从而实现高效的数据处理与分析。此时,浏览器缓存可以将处理结果临时存储在本地计算机上,从而实现快速的数据访问与分析。
2. 用户体验提升:在用户体验提升中,浏览器缓存可以提高网页的加载速度,从而提升用户的使用体验。此时,分布式文件系统可以为用户提供高可用性和高并发处理能力,从而提高系统的性能。
3. 数据安全:在数据安全方面,分布式文件系统和浏览器缓存都需要通过各种技术手段进行解决。例如,在分布式文件系统中,可以通过数据加密、数据备份等技术手段提高数据的安全性;在浏览器缓存中,可以通过数据加密、数据签名等技术手段提高数据的安全性。
# 结论
分布式文件系统与浏览器缓存作为两种不同的数据存储与加速技术,在技术原理、应用场景等方面存在差异。但它们之间也存在着密切的关联性。通过深入探讨这两种技术的关联与区别,我们可以更好地理解它们的应用场景和优缺点,从而为用户提供更好的服务。
# 未来展望
随着技术的发展,分布式文件系统与浏览器缓存将会更加成熟和完善。例如,在分布式文件系统方面,可以通过引入更先进的数据管理机制和网络架构来提高系统的性能和可靠性;在浏览器缓存方面,可以通过引入更先进的数据加密和签名技术来提高数据的安全性。此外,分布式文件系统与浏览器缓存还可以结合其他技术手段(如边缘计算、人工智能等)来实现更高效的数据处理与分析。
# 问答环节
Q1:分布式文件系统与浏览器缓存之间存在哪些关联性?
A1:分布式文件系统与浏览器缓存之间的关联性主要体现在以下几个方面:数据处理与分析、用户体验提升、数据安全。
Q2:如何提高分布式文件系统的性能和可靠性?
A2:可以通过引入更先进的数据管理机制和网络架构来提高系统的性能和可靠性。
Q3:如何提高浏览器缓存的数据安全性?
A3:可以通过引入更先进的数据加密和签名技术来提高数据的安全性。
Q4:分布式文件系统与浏览器缓存可以结合其他技术手段来实现更高效的数据处理与分析吗?
A4:是的,分布式文件系统与浏览器缓存可以结合其他技术手段(如边缘计算、人工智能等)来实现更高效的数据处理与分析。
# 结语
通过本文的探讨,我们不仅了解了分布式文件系统与浏览器缓存的基本概念和技术原理,还深入分析了它们之间的关联与区别。希望本文能够为读者提供一个全面而独特的视角,帮助读者更好地理解这两种技术的应用场景和优缺点。